Shower Leak Water Removal Cost In Coral Gables, FL

The cost of Shower Leak Water Removal in Coral Gables, FL can vary depending on the severity of the leak,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will assess the situation and provide you with a customized estimate based on your specific needs. We understand that every situation is unique, and we’ll work with you to find a solution that fits your budget.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and removal $500 – $2,500 Severity of the leak, size of the affected area, and local conditions.
Drying and dehumidification $200 – $1,000 Size of the affected area, type of flooring or walls, and local conditions.
Moisture detection and assessment $100 – $500 Size of the affected area, type of flooring or walls, and local conditions.
Containment and cleanup $500 – $2,000 Severity of the leak, size of the affected area, and local conditions.
Removal of damaged materials $500 – $2,000 Severity of the leak, size of the affected area, and local conditions.
Reinstallation of damaged materials $200 – $1,000 Severity of the leak, size of the affected area, and local conditions.
